URI is just 30 minutes from Providence, RI and within easy reach of Newport, Boston, and New York City. ______________________________________________________________________________________________ BASIC FUNCTION: Work with the College of Health Sciences (CHS) Chief Business Officer, Associate Director, CHS Pre-Award and other Research Staff to coordinate research support operations and activities within CHS. Prepare and review grant/contract proposals; develop budgets and other administrative details of proposals; adopt new computer technology for electronic transmission of proposals; and execute related duties as assigned. Duties and Responsibilities: 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ES: Assist CHS faculty in the development of all components of funding proposals, including budgets and internal forms, and in submitting proposals through the pre-award routing systems, i.e., InfoEd. Develop budgets for sponsored project proposals. Meet with University faculty and staff to determine budget and other requirements of proposed sponsored projects; prepare budgets and administrative detail adequate for proposal submission, considering faculty/investigator program needs, indirect costs recovery requirements, and other requirements imposed by federal, state, University, or sponsor guidelines. Knowledge of Federal new Uniform Guidance. Assist CHS Faculty with the review of research contracts/agreements. Maintain familiarity with federal, state, University, and sponsor requirements for University level externally sponsored projects and activities. Supervise administrative and technical personnel as assigned; execute related duties as required. Liaise between department staff, CHS Faculty and Sponsored Projects supporting them in a variety of activities related to the implementation of their project both pre-award and award intake. Liaise with the CHS financial team to ensure smooth implementation of award to post-award processes. Assist post-award staff with annual reporting for CHS Faculty. Primary focus will be on the pre-award period but may have responsibilities across the research life cycle. Assist CHS Faculty in preparation of reports per funding agency(s) requirements and guidelines. Assist in the organization of research and grant-related workshops and other special events where appropriate. Adapt new technologies for electronic transmission of proposals as required by government funding agencies, NSF, HHS, DOD, etc. OTHER D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ES: Perform other duties as required. LICENSES, TOOLS, AND EQUIPMENT: Personal computers, printers; word processing, database management, and spreadsheet software; InfoEd and other grant preparation software.
